Photovoltaic Systems, Energy Storage, and Hydrogen Storage for the Pogórza Dynowskiego Energy Cluster
Design, delivery, installation, and commissioning of photovoltaic systems, energy storage systems, and a hydrogen installation: For private buildings in the municipalities of Jawornik Polski (346 PV systems with hybrid inverter and energy storage, 37 PV systems with hybrid inverter without energy storage, 19 energy storage systems with hybrid inverter), Kańczuga (241 PV systems with hybrid inverter and energy storage, 40 PV systems with hybrid inverter without energy storage, 34 energy storage systems with hybrid inverter), Hyżne (257 PV systems with hybrid inverter and energy storage, 8 PV systems with hybrid inverter without energy storage, 23 energy storage systems with hybrid inverter), and Dynów (308 PV systems with hybrid inverter and energy storage, 16 PV systems with hybrid inverter without energy storage, 17 energy storage systems with hybrid inverter). For public buildings in the municipalities of Kańczuga (10 PV systems with hybrid inverter and energy storage, 1 energy storage system with hybrid inverter), Hyżne (15 PV systems with hybrid inverter and energy storage), and Dynów (7 PV systems with hybrid inverter and energy storage). Additionally, one hydrogen installation for the Jawornik Polski municipality, converting surplus PV electricity into hydrogen via a PEM/AEM electrolyzer, storing it under high pressure, and reconverting it into electricity using a PEMFC fuel cell for facility power.
